The crimson forest is a forested biome in the Nether. It is one of two Nether biomes where players are able to acquire wood without returning to the Overworld. This forest is the only place where huge crimson fungus trees grow naturally.

Description

[edit | edit source]

The crimson forest is the second most common Nether biome, making up 22% of the Nether by volume, and can generate next to any other Nether biome except for the basalt deltas.

Crimson forests are dense and have a crimson color scheme. The forest's fog is dark red and blazing particles are seen floating. Piglins are often seen in this biome in groups of 3-4. Zombified piglins also spawn, but in fewer numbers, and striders appear in lava lakes that generated within the biome. This is the only biome where hoglins naturally spawn outside of bastion remnants.

The forest floor is mostly covered with crimson nylium, with some netherrack and Nether wart blocks generating on the surface as well. The most frequent vegetation of the biome includes crimson fungi, crimson roots and huge crimson fungi, along with weeping vines that hang from the large fungi and Nether wart blocks from the ceiling, and lone shroomlights that provide light within the huge fungi. Warped fungi, though less common, also occasionally generate, naturally keeping hoglins away from affected areas. Just like in the rest of the Nether biomes, fire and lava are very common, with the latter appearing as lava springs or whole lava lakes. Glowstone blobs also spawn on the ceiling like normal.

Nether fortresses can generate in this biome, along with bastion remnants and ruined portals.

History

[edit | edit source]

Development

[edit | edit source]
Late 2017The crimson forest is first conceptualized around the time that the Update Aquatic was in development.
September 28, 2019The crimson forest (then named as "netherwart forest") is announced at MINECON Live 2019.

Java Edition

[edit | edit source]
Java Edition
1.1620w06aAdded the crimson forest.
Added hoglins, which can spawn in crimson forests.
20w07aAdded piglins, which can spawn in crimson forests.
20w10aAdded ambience to the crimson forest.
20w15aAdded the music track "Chrysopoeia", which plays in the crimson forest biome.
20w19aPatches of blackstone and gravel now generate in crimson forests at level of the lava ocean.

Trivia

[edit | edit source]
  • When the crimson forest was announced at MINECON Live 2019, which happened before the first Nether Update snapshot was released, it was known as "Nether wart forest". In the announcement, however, it was called "Nether wart forest red".
  • Most of the ambience in the crimson forest was made with balloons, which Samuel Γ…berg says creates a disturbing feeling of something stretching and forcing itself to bend.[1]
  • The crimson forest's music track, Chrysopoeia, is named after a term in alchemy that refers to the transmutation of base metals into gold.
